Agriculture and Organic Recycling

We support local farms by recycling organic matter back into the soil. For example, nutrient-rich digestate is applied as an organic fertiliser, recycling materials back into farmland and reducing reliance on chemical alternatives. This illustrates how effective drainage and waste management can significantly contribute to sustainability.


Practical Tips

Recycle Week is a great time to adopt simple habits that make a big difference:

  • Check your drains and gutters regularly

  • Schedule CCTV drain surveys to catch small issues early

  • Separate recyclables correctly and compost organic waste

  • Reduce single-use plastics and educate everyone in your household or workplace

  • Avoid pouring chemicals or hazardous substances down drains

Small steps like these not only keep your drains flowing but also support local recycling efforts and protect Norfolk’s environment.
